
Escher Hat
This unique hat, aptly named after the renowned artist Maurits Cornelius Escher—better known as M.C. Escher—draws inspiration from his mesmerizing transformation woodcuts, particularly the famous "Metamorphosis I" woodcut. The clever design of this hat features blocks that appear to be oriented in different directions, depending on the viewer's perspective—an intriguing visual twist that reflects the theme of perception that Escher masterfully explored in his artwork.
The body of the hat showcases these dynamic blocks, creating a playful optical illusion that adds character and charm to your knitting project. Skillful knitters will appreciate that while the design may seem complex, it is not overly difficult to knit, making it accessible for a wide range of skill levels.
